Server Overview
Nymri is a war-torn, low-magic, role-playing world, with consistent time and a realistic player driven economy. Hack 'n' Slash will probably get you killed and death is very costly. Expect to find your character initially crafting and doing odd jobs for the town folk to make ends meet. Eventually, your character will establish a good relationship with some NPCs and be offered more difficult tasks. Your personal relationships with various NPCs will determine the path for your character. The DMs will be aware of these relationships and use them to spawn DM-Driven plots specifically for your character.
Nymri has a realistic crafting system designed to allow the characters to produce almost every item in the world. Nymri also has a slow level progression. It should take a player 450+ real hours of playtime to get to 20th level. And that is provided the character never died along the way. There is a Task For Level (TFL) system every five levels which means that in order to advance to levels 5, 10, 15 or 20, your character must perform a DM assigned task appropriate to your character's class and level.
Nymri is an Ultra Hard Core Rules (HCR) server and our mantra is that we will do everything within our power to make the world as realistic as the game engine allows. There is a ridiculous amount of flaws with this PW. First, they expect you read through the Player's Guide before you connect which would be fine if it was actually compete and accurate. Half of the sections in it are completely blank. Of the information that that is there, I found 4 inaccuracies after just 30 minutes of play; Example, the in-game crafting system does not function anything like the way it is explained in the Guide. This brings us to the Second flaw, you'd think the more experienced players and DMs would be more helpful towards the new players. God forbid you ask somebody for help, because most of the players and DMs are elitist snobs. I asked 4 people about the crafting system, only 1 actually answered the question, 2 just ignored me, and the DM threatened to ban me for not reading the Player's Guide and not following the RP rules. Flaw number 3, if there is no DM online there is nothing to do, unless you like spending days on end just standing around talking to other PC's like a bunch of old men at the Hardy's early bird special, or crafting sub-standard items over and over again. There are supposed to be generic starting quests, but they are incomplete. Bottom line: Good concept, poor execution, and zero support.

Thank you all for the great comments. As far as Nymri being so hard, it can be hard if you don't take it slow. You must remember that normally simple creatures on some servers (like goblins) are tough here. Their AI is improved, they are organized from decades of war and they have decent equipment. The are also a culture, complete with classed characters. At first level, PCs are considered to be green behind the ears. They should tread lightly, practice hunting animals and small things like beetles and don't engage in hand to hand unless you have to. Get a missile weapon and use it. Another hint is to find a higher level PC and offer to assist them in exchange for training. Basically, find a mentor. They may have you doing the crappy things that they don't like doing, but isn't that what the apprentice is supposed to do? If you haven't given Nymri a try, I suggest you do.
